Whatever's NextA Poem by Rita L. SevDoes it really matter?A religious man says “Heaven” To lighten up Death’s mood While in the realm of science You’re claimed to be worm food
Either way it shouldn’t matter As through this Life you plod If you meet a total end Or if you meet your God
Here we are, in the Now A page in Life’s vast journal Make it count, your Now, Today... Repercussions are eternal © 2013 Rita L. SevAuthor's Note
